有关HAL_ETH_IRQHandler函数出错的问题求解
void HAL_ETH_IRQHandler (ETH_HandleTypeDef *heth) {/* 收到数据包 */如果(__HAL_ETH_DMA_GET_IT(heth
sansamp
2022-12-14 06:05:03
HAL_ETH_TransmitFrame函数无法返回2(HAL_BUSY)是什么意思?
tcp或udp长时间通信log出现[60094] E/drv.emac: eth transmit frame faild: 2rt_err_t rt_stm32_eth
laisvl
2023-02-01 15:18:49
如何在STM32H733上启动ETH?
你好。尝试在STM32H733上启动ETH。 ETH_DMAMR_SWR 由 HAL 在 HAL_ETH_Init() 中设置,但在超时 500ms 甚至 2000ms 期间不会被设备重置。 同样的代码运行在STM32H723上完美。
wufan931111
2022-12-30 08:43:30
STM32 HAL库的功能和使用方法 STM32 HAL库和标准库的区别
和可维护性,从而节省开发成本和时间。STM32 HAL库是STM32系列芯片的HAL库,由ST公司提供和维护。下面将介绍STM32 HAL库的功能、使用方法以及与标准库的区别。
2023-08-08 18:21:29
STM32 HAL库串口收发是如何使用的?
STM32 HAL库串口收发是如何使用的? STM32是一款高性能的微控制器,它拥有广泛的应用领域,其中包括了各种通讯应用,如UART串口通讯。HAL库是ST公司为了方便开发者使用STM32而开发
2023-10-26 17:42:34
STM32 HAL库串口同时收发,接收卡死?
STM32 HAL库串口同时收发,接收卡死? 为什么STM32 HAL库串口会出现同时收发导致接收卡死的问题?如何解决这个问题? 首先,我们来了解一下STM32 HAL库的串口通信机制。 STM32
2023-10-26 17:42:37
STM32 HAL库串口收发如何使用
前言 一、 HAL 库串口收发 1.1 串口发送 1.2 串口接收 二、 收发同时串口卡死? 2.1 问题说明 2.2 尝试的处理方式 结语 前言 对于 STM32 串口的使用,确实很简单
2023-06-22 10:38:00
使用STM32 HAL库进行GPIO控制的实例
在基于STM32微控制器的嵌入式系统开发中,GPIO(GeneralPurposeInput/Output)控制是其中最基本、最常见的操作之一。通过使用STM32的HAL库,可以轻松地对GPIO进行配置和控制。本文将演示如何使用STM32HAL库进行GPIO控制,并提供一个简单的LED控制的实例。
2023-12-21 15:22:16
STM32四种库对比 STM32标准库和HAL库有什么不同?
STM32的四种库:STM32Snippets、Standard Peripheral Library、STM32Cube LL、STM32Cube HAL。
2023-08-24 09:45:41
发行包当中HAL_Driver文件夹里的驱动无法适配当前的HAL库怎么办
各位好,我下载了4.0.5的源码,打算在STM32H743上移植LAN8720和LWIP做以太网通信;当我填充drv_eth.c的时候,发现这个文件里面很多结构体和HAL库根本对不上:4.0.5里面
Green_LJ
2022-08-02 14:09:45
全网最全STM32 HAL的知识总结
是ST的老库已经停更了,后两者是ST现在主推的开发库。 相比标准外设库,STM32Cube HAL库表现出更高的抽象整合水平,HAL API集中关注各外设的公共函数功能,这样便于定义一套通用的用户友好
2021-06-28 17:54:10
CubeIDE 1.9.0和CubeH7 1.10.0为什么无法生成 HAL_ETH_MspInit?
。经过简短的调查,我发现 CubeMX 没有生成 HAL_ETH_MspInit,这是配置 GPIO 的部分。当我从以前的版本中添加缺少的功能时,一切都开始工作了。我也尝试生成新项目,但它仍然缺少
uvysdfydad
2022-12-09 07:36:12
STM32H743 ETH初始化失败,DMA无法复位如何解决?
: 进入debug模式发现初始化在HAL_ETH_Init函数中的以下代码出产生了超时错误 /* Wait for software reset / while (READ_BIT(heth-&
mintsy
2023-09-07 18:25:06
为什么ETH DMAMR->SWR(软件复位位)仍然是ALWAYS SET?
你好 , 我有 STM32H750x MCU。 我想知道为什么 ETH DMAMR->SWR(软件复位位)仍然是 ALWAYS SET?我知道甚至 HAL 驱动程序也在尝试对 ETH DMA
shsfsdfsg
2023-01-04 06:11:26
HAL库在STM32开发中的重要性
HAL库(Hardware Abstraction Layer Library,硬件抽象层库)在STM32开发中扮演着至关重要的角色。以下是HAL库在STM32开发中的重要性分析: 一、简化
2024-12-02 13:35:11
立即在GitHub上抢先体验面向STM32U5的最新STM32Cube HAL更新
其满足您的需求。 如何获取预览版本 面向STM32U5系列的STM32Cube HAL2预览版已在GitHub代码库STM32CubeU5-V2-Preview中开放。 更新后的HAL2有哪些新功能? HAL2在原有HAL的基础上进行了功能扩展,旨在全面提升开发人员体验。在以下方面做出了改进: · 性能
2025-10-20 17:12:03
stm32f1如何将外部中断关掉hal库
STM32F1系列微控制器是STMicroelectronics制造的32位ARM Cortex-M3内核的嵌入式微控制器系列。该系列采用了HAL库(Hardware Abstraction
2023-12-22 13:52:09
STM32H7+LAN8720A之ETH与LWIP配置问题(End) 精选资料推荐
开篇介绍由于项目中需要使用到STM32H7系列的芯片,且该系列无法移植ST的标准库,只能使用ST的HAL库,通过STM32Cube生成HAL库的基本代码。在项目开发中需要使用到STM32板载的ETH
细水爱长流
2021-07-27 06:31:35
第12章-ADC采集电压和显示 基于STM32的ADC—电压采集(详细讲解+HAL库)
第12章-ADC采集电压和显示 基于STM32的ADC—电压采集(详细讲解+HAL库)
2024-08-21 16:31:34
STM32开发入门进阶必备!《STM32嵌入式系统开发—基于STM32CubeMX和HAL库》新书发布!
近日,由华清远见教育科技集团精心编撰的教育部高等学校电子信息类专业教学指导委员会规划教材、普通高等教育电子信息类专业系列教材——《STM32嵌入式系统开发—基于STM32CubeMX和HAL库》重磅
2025-04-03 14:54:53
在ETH的msp函数里使能中断
在ETH的msp函数里使能中断 /* Enable the Ethernet global Interrupt */ HAL_NVIC_SetPriority(ETH_IRQn, 0x7, 0
shawon
2021-08-13 06:56:43
LWIP - HAL_ETH_Transmit在“等待数据传输或发生超时”时停止怎么处理?
*/”下的HAL_ETH_Transmit 方法内停止。知道为什么在主循环中 udp 消息发送没有问题,而在处理程序下它停止了吗?我需要在发送之前初始化一些东西吗?请帮助!谢谢你 !!
deco_89
2022-12-07 06:47:25
入门有必要选择STM32Cube HAL库开发吗?
所以,我的建议是:如果你数据结构功底不好,可以先从寄存器、标准外设库开始,当你基础知识累计一定程度,可以转向STM32Cube HAL开发。
2019-03-14 13:53:25
如何去验证在ART-PI开发板的以太网(ETH)驱动呢
rt-thread\\bsp\\stm32\\stm32h750-artpi-h750\\board 目录下的 SConscript 添加以太网驱动程序 drv_eth.c。打开 rt-thread
wuli北
2022-09-22 11:41:20
如何快速入门HAL库编程 HAL库与裸机编程的比较
。 选择开发环境和工具 : 下载并安装适用于目标微控制器的IDE(如STM32CubeIDE)。 配置开发环境,包括编译器、调试器等。 学习HAL库文档和教程 : 阅读官方HAL库文档,了解HAL库的结构、函数和用法。 观看在线教程或参加培训课程,加深对HAL库的理解。
2024-12-02 11:39:56
